Robot pinata made from recycled boxes, tissue paper, ribbon, scraps of felt & foam along with old spray paint lids.

The felt banners and party favors were my favorite! Robot masks made out of recycled felt and 1/4" elastic; alien eyes made out of felt, bobble eyes and headbands.
